1. Army Recruitment Rally of Sepoy Pharma will be conducted for eligible candidates of
Punjab, J&K and Ladakh UT from 01 Mar 2021 to 10 Mar 2021 at Sunjuwan Military Station,
Jammu. Gates will be open at 0700 hrs and will be closed by 1000 hrs on each day. Online
registration is mandatory and will be open from 28 Jan 2021 to 26 Feb 2021. Admit Cards for
the rally will be sent through registered e-mail from 27 Feb 2021 to 28 Feb 2021. Candidates
should reach the venue on given date and time as mentioned in the Admit Card.
2. Candidates will be screened as per Qualitative Requirements mentioned below.
(a) All candidates will produce a COVID-19 free / Asymptomatic Certificate and No Risk
Certificate when they report to the rally. Format att as per Appendix „A‟ and „B‟. Asymptomatic
Certificate should have been issued within 48 hrs prior to the rally reporting day.
(b) All candidates will be thermally screened at the rally site. Candidates having
temperature / showing symptoms will be directed to report again on a designated day earmarked
by Headquarters Recruiting Zone, for all such cases. If the candidate is again having symptoms,
he will not be allowed to participate in the rally.

8. Candidates will be permitted entry into the rally site only on production of Admit
Card in duplicate generated online through the official website www.joinindianarmy.nic.in.
Anyone found with fake admit card will be handed over to Civil Police.
9. Recruitment into the army is a free service. Candidates are advised not to pay bribe
to anyone for recruitment as it is based purely on merit. Selection process during
recruitment at all stages is computerised and transparent. Therefore, candidates are
advised to be beware of touts as they cannot help them at any stage.
10. Candidates are advised to check their age & education criteria before participating in the
rally. Candidates found under age/overage and not meeting education criteria will be disqualified.
11. Giving/taking bribe, production of bogus/fake certificates and indulging in unfair means is
a criminal offence and liable for punishment under law.
12. Certificates with overwriting, tampering of seals or erasing/alteration of any type will not
be accepted.
13. All documents submitted by the candidates are verified by government agencies before
enrolment into Army. Strong legal action will be taken against individuals submitting fake
documents. Even after recruitment, the service will be terminated if candidates are found to have
produced fake documents or gave wrong information at the time of recruitment, despite the
number of years of service individual may have rendered.
5
14. No compensation for Death/injury/loss etc during the rally and no travelling
allowance/dearness allowance for journey is admissible. Candidates will participate in the rally at
their own risk and the participation is totally and entirely voluntary.
15. Use of Performance Enhancing Drugs. Use of any kind of performance enhancing
drugs is strictly banned. Candidates having been found to have used the same will be debarred
from further screening.
16. Tattoo. Permanent body tattoos are only permitted on inner face of forearms i.e
From inside of elbow to the wrist and on the reverse side of palm/back (dorsal) side of
hand. Permanent body tattoos on any other part of the body are not acceptable and
candidates will be barred from further selection.
17. If 180 days or more lapse between screening medical at the rally and despatch, medical
will be done again and unfit candidates in this review will not be recruited.
18. Selection is provisional till Rahdari Certificate is issued and candidates are despatched for
training.
20. Candidates are advised in their own interest to undergo medical exam before coming for
selection especially with respect to flat foot, poor vision, deformities and physical measurements.
All are advised to ensure that their ears are free of wax by getting it cleaned by a doctor prior to
the rally.
21. Candidates may have to present themselves at rally site for three to four days.
Candidates should make arrangements for stay under their own arrangements.
